Basic arithmetic, particularly addition and subtraction, is foundational to a child’s mathematical development. Parents and teachers should care profoundly about these skills in preschoolers because they form the building blocks for more advanced mathematical concepts and everyday problem-solving abilities. At an early age, grasping the concepts of addition and subtraction not only supports cognitive development but also enhances a child's ability to think critically and analytically.

Introducing arithmetic through word problems makes the learning process contextual and engaging, helping children understand the practical applications of math in real life. It transforms abstract numbers into tangible concepts by placing them in relatable situations, which can significantly bolster a child’s overall comprehension. For example, "If you have 3 apples and pick 2 more from the tree, how many apples do you have?" Such scenarios help demystify numbers and operations, making them more accessible.

Moreover, early familiarity with these concepts fosters confidence. Children who feel competent in their math skills are more likely to approach challenges with a positive attitude, promoting a lifelong love for learning. Equally important, fostering these skills improves academic readiness, giving children a robust foundation as they transition to more advanced stages of education. Therefore, incorporating basic arithmetic word problems in preschool is crucial for nurturing well-rounded, capable, and confident learners.
